This demo might be useful, for you:
count = 0 ; % initialize a count
iwant = zeros([],2) ; % initialize the required out put
while count ~= 10 % a while loop
x = rand ; y = rand ; % some values
if x < 0.5 && y < 0.5 % a condition to save the result x, y
count = count+1 ; % increment the count
iwant(count,:) = [x y] ; % store values
end
end
